These NVIDIA-based products are used by large corporations, small- to medium-sized businesses, and consumers. NVIDIA's award-winning graphics processors deliver superior performance and crisp visual quality for PC-based applications such as manufacturing, science, e-business, entertainment and education. Its media-communications processors perform highly demanding multimedia processing for broadband connectivity, communications, and breakthrough audio capabilities.
